25: /* Copyright (c) 1993 NeXT Computer, Inc. All rights reserved.
26: *
27: * File: machdep/hppa/libc/strcmp.c
28: *
29: * This file contains machine dependent code for the strcmp function
30: * on hppa based products.
31: *
32: * HISTORY
33: * 7-Jul-93 Mac Gillon at NeXT
34: * Created.
35: */
36:
37:
38: int
39: strcmp(const char *s1, const char *s2)
40: {
41: while (*s1 && (*s1 == *s2)) {
42: s1++;
43: s2++;
44: }
45: return (*s1 - *s2);
46: }
